Penguins are white from the front and black on the back. When they are swimming, they are at risk from predators both above and

below the water. Their coloring helps them because their dark backs blend into the water as seen from above. From below, they are white and are difficult to see against the sky above the surface of the sea. Which of these best describes this characteristic?A. recombinationB. homeostasisC. mutationD. adaptation

When an animal has a feature that helps them to disguise, in this case specifically making the animal blend into the surroundings, this is called a camouflage. A camouflage is a result of a process by which, under the pressure of natural selection, a feature gets prevalent in a species in order to make this species more fitted to the environment. In this case, the penguins are safer in their environment with this feature. This process is called adaptation, and this is a camouflage adaptation.

Therefore, the correct answer is D. adaptation.

In a sample of yeast dna, 31.5% of the bases are adenine (a). predict the approximate percentages of c, g, and t. explain.
hjlf
T would be 31.5% - the same as A. C and G would be about 18.5% each. A & T and C& G are always found in about the same percentages of each other. A = T (Total of 63%, subtract from 100 = 37% which will be equally shared by G and C at 18.5)
